Find the inequality for this graph

ANSWER

y \geqslant  - 2x - 5

EXPLANATION

First we need to find the equation of the boundary line which passes through (-1,-3) with a y-intercept of -5.

The slope of this line is

m =  \frac{ -5 -  - 3}{0 -  - 1}  =  - 2

The equation of this line is

y =  - 2x  - 5

Since the boundary line is solid and the upper half plane is shaded the required inequality is

y \geqslant  - 2x - 5

Answer:

y ≥ -2x-5

Step-by-step explanation:

We have given the graph.

We have to find the inequality for this graph.

First, we find the boundary line that passes through the point (-1,-3) and (0,-5).

The slope of this equation is m = -5-(-3)/0-(-1)

m = -5+3/0+1= -2

The standard point slope form of  equation :

y = mx+c

Where c is the y-intercept.

In the graph, the y-intercept is -5 so,

y = -2x-5

The inequality of the graph is :

y ≥ -2x-5

The inequality holds because one line is solid and the upper half plane is shaded.
